Key facts from S - Mountain Valley Homeowners Association's documents
- Community type
- Covenant / Planned Community
- Legal name
- Mountain Valley Homeowners Association
- Developer / declarant
- Lassa Homes, Inc. (Page 1)
- Assessments & dues
- Maximum $7.02 per lot per month initially (Article VI Section 3(a) (Page 9))
- Special assessments
- Permitted for capital improvements; requires 2/3 vote (Article VI Section 4)
- Collections & liens
- Assessment is a lien; may foreclose after notice; power of sale per CC §2924 et seq. (Article VI Section 1, Article VII Sectio)
- Reserves & fees
- Up to $1.00 per delinquent assessment (Article VII Section 1 (Page 11))
- Architectural approval
- Yes, for building plans (design, location, topography) by committee initially (3 years), then by Board (Part I Section 2 (Page 1-2))
- Home business
- Prohibited (no noxious or offensive trade; annoyance to neighborhood) (Part I Section 5 (Page 2))
- Signs & flags
- One sign per lot max 18x24 inches for sale/rent only; Declarant may erect signs during development (Part I Section 9 (Page 3))
- Setbacks / home size
- At least as required by local ordinances; no closer than original construction; side setback not required for garage if 30 feet or more from front lot line (Part I Section 4 (Page 2))
- Use restrictions
- Yes, single-family dwellings only (Part I Section 1 (Page 1))
- Voting & meetings
- One vote per lot; one class; exercised by owners; no cumulative; proxy allowed per bylaws (Article IV (Page 7-8))
- Amendments
- Part I: majority vote of lot owners after 2001; Part II: 75% vote of owners subject to assessment; must be recorded; FHA/VA approval needed while Declarant owns >25% (Part I Section 11; Part II Article IX Se)
